1/5 = A real number.*  A rational number because it can be written as a ratio (1:5), a fraction (1/5) or a terminating or repeating decimal (.20)**
.
1/4 = A real number. A rational number because 1/4 or 1:4 or .25 (a terminating or ending decimal)
.
1/9 = A real number.  A rational number because 1/9 or 1:9 or .1111 (a repeating decimal)
.
{{{(pi)}}} = A real number.  An irrational number because {{{(pi)}}} cannot be written as a fraction, ratio or a terminating or repeating decimal.  {{{(pi)}}} = 3.141592654 and on and on and on.
.
i2 = An unreal number because the square root of a negative number does not exist in the real number system.  A complex number because "i" stands for imaginary number and it can be written as 0+i2 which is the standard from of a complex number.  
. 
* Real numbers can be written on the number line.
.
** The definition of a rational number is a number that can be written either as a fraction, a ratio or a number in which the decimal form either terminates or keeps repeating.
.
Example: 1/2 = .50 (the decimal terminates)
Example: 2/3 = 2:3 = .666 (the decimal just keeps going in a repeating fashion).
